Lady Bird Johnson championed the “Plant for a More Beautiful America” project, encouraging communities to plant trees, flowers, and shrubs to beautify public spaces. She believed attractive surroundings uplifted spirits, fostered civic pride, and improved quality of life. Through speeches, events, and advocacy, she inspired nationwide action, leaving a lasting legacy of environmental stewardship and scenic preservation.
